Transaction 33c3a417032ba3b543487952a7da8983232a9e1d3398382b86d01d40b10c9396
1 Input
1 Output
-
33c3a417032ba3b543487952a7da8983232a9e1d3398382b86d01d40b10c9396:0
- value
- 12010705
- script pubkey
- OP_0 OP_PUSHBYTES_20 28ad8c66791341d553a7fbc8d5f6c2f7c8dbee6b
- address
- bc1q9zkccenezdqa25a8l0ydtakz7lydhmntvtvflk